The second and final day of Nokia: Go Play was held in Ballroom 1 of The Oriental Singapore. There was an introductory speech, followed by two panel discussions, one on the Nokia N-Gage platform with senior Nokia multimedia representatives.
I nearly missed the opening speech, expecting it to run late around 5.30pm, but it began punctually at 5.15pm as scheduled. The night split into three parts: the speech, a live demo of phones, and dinner.

Anime distributor Odex has roped in a Silicon Valley-based former hacker to appeal against a court ruling. Last Thursday, Odex failed in its bid to force Pacific Internet to hand over the data of suspected illegal downloaders.
Anime distributor Odex has incurred the wrath of netizens over its anti-piracy crackdown, with an online lynch mob waging a high-tech war. Wikipedia entries on Odex, for example, have been turned into attacks on the firm amid the online backlash.
Anime distributor Odex has lost a court bid to force Pacific Internet to reveal the names of subscribers who allegedly downloaded pirated Japanese cartoons. The Subordinate Court handed down its decision in chambers on Thursday, with no details made public.

The Nokia N95 Black Edition has just passed FCC certification. As rumoured, it's all black with a large 8GB of internal storage, loses the camera lens cover, gains padded multimedia keys, and moves the Nokia badge to beneath the screen.

If you see the error Message could not be sent because a connection error occurred on MSN, it doesn't necessarily mean a connection problem. It may mean Microsoft is filtering your message server-side, killing messages that match certain patterns.

Apple has refreshed the Mac Mini at its summer Mac press conference, introduced a new iMac, now only 20 and 24 inches with a slimmer design, and a redesigned slimmer keyboard. The Mac Mini starts at S$1,048.
